Abstract

This research aims to explore the perceptions of English lecturers at Insan Budi Utomo University Malang regarding the integration of Information Technology (IT) in the learning process. Using a descriptive qualitative approach, data were collected through questionnaires and in-depth interviews with 14 lecturers. The results reveal that the majority of lecturers have a positive perception of IT implementation, with 78.57% stating that IT is very important in English language learning. Lecturers acknowledge the benefits of IT in enhancing material accessibility, learning flexibility, and student engagement, especially through platforms such as LMS, Duolingo, and Canva. However, IT implementation also faces significant challenges including student dependence on technology (42.86%), internet misuse (42.86%), and limited network infrastructure (64.29%). To address these challenges, lecturers developed various strategies including downloading materials in advance, using personal data quotas, and sharing materials through WhatsApp groups. This study recommends the need for network coverage expansion, infrastructure improvement, and continuous training for lecturers and students to optimize technology integration in learning.
